Transaction 786a29959c5e04536819cdbe1299fe96f39b676c3efd9844b41c81691fd9d029
1 Input
1 Output
-
786a29959c5e04536819cdbe1299fe96f39b676c3efd9844b41c81691fd9d029:0
- value
- 2827588
- script pubkey
- OP_0 OP_PUSHBYTES_20 27d0aeda11e824937ea103a2bfc2b94ed72195d2
- address
- bc1qylg2aks3aqjfxl4pqw3tls4efmtjr9wjnm69gs